Funding Readiness
RioBridge supports eligible communities in Texas by preparing projects for current and future funding opportunities. We monitor the Texas Water Development Fund (DFund) application windows and assist with the $1.038 billion Water Supply and Infrastructure Grant (WSIG) initiative, ensuring your project is implementation-ready and financeable.
